There's Never Been a Better Time to Be a Dull Man
Briefly

The article celebrates the charm of partners with diverse, interesting hobbies, challenging the stereotype that men in their 20s are solely focused on social media and fitness. Highlighting the benefits of hobbies on mental and physical well-being, the narrative showcases how engaging in leisurely activities, such as chess or gardening, can enhance one's attractiveness. It emphasizes that these hobbies contribute positively to stress management and social connections while appreciating the wholesome and passionate nature of such interests in a partner, making them more appealing.
